Outline Names TAS Distributor for Benelux, Germany
FLERO, Italy and APELDOORN, The Netherlands – Outline s.r.l. named The Audio Specialists b.v. (TAS) as their exclusive distributor for Belgium, The Netherlands, Luxembourg and Germany.

Read More »O'FALLON, MO – Tim Croghan, auditorium manager at Fort Zumwalt West High School, was looking for an upgrade from the analog sound board that the school had been using. He opted for a Soundcraft's Si Compact 32 console. It wasn't long before students, who were allowed to explore and operate the console themselves, started teaching Croghan a thing or two about the new desk.

Read More »BRIGHTON, U.K. – MSL, which provided a Martin Audio system for Ministry of Sound's Hed Kandi bar in Clapham, U.K. earlier this year, returned to the brand for the new Hed Kandi flagship location in Brighton, using Martin Audio gear throughout the venue. The main dance floor setup pairs 15 wall-mounted AQ8 speakers with four floor-supported AQ212 and one AQ210 sub-bass units.

Read More »AUSTIN, TX – David Hough, the longtime audio director of Austin City Limits, has seen a lot of changes in the production of the PBS concert series, now in its 37th season, including the move to a new performance venue. The show, originally taped at Studio 6A at KLRU, has moved to ACL Live at the Moody Theater. One thing that hasn't changed, however, is the show's reliance on Shure mics.
